♥ The "modID" is unique ID among all modules and can be used to retrieve in all files of the RMBase v3.0 for more information.
♥ The "Motif score" is alignment score to evaluate the accuracy of identified motif regions of m6A. The higher of motif score means a more accurate motif and a more reliable modification site. The range is from 0 to 5.
♥ In "Transcript Detail", the "Gene Type" is gene biotypes including protein-coding genes (mRNAs), tRNAs, rRNAs, Mt-tRNAs, lincRNAs, pseudogenes etc.; While the "Region" is gene features including CDS, 3′-UTR, 5′-UTR, intron, exon and intergenic.
